What do BXP, Inc.'s liquidity and leverage ratios show?

Liquidity and leverage figures on this page are published ratios, not a verdict that BXP, Inc. is financially strong. Current ratio is about 0.94, which is below 1.0 and can suggest tighter short-term liquidity. Interest coverage is about 1.99, implying less buffer for servicing interest costs. Debt-to-equity is about 3.17, suggesting higher leverage than a low-debt profile. Pair them with ROE/ROIC and cash-flow rows in the table.
